The KCK Chamber is a membership based organization led by a volunteer board with up to 41 members. The day-to-day work is handled by a paid staff of full-time employees. Staff works with a variety of committees made up of members and the Board of Directors.
Currently the Chamber works in four basic areas – Legislative, Information, Networking, and Community Development. The Chamber board held a series of planning sessions in late 2011 to set a five year plan. The plan was approved in February, 2012. It is laid out in six priority areas:
Connections/Access To Opportunities
Resources For Members
Community Development & Growth
Business Leadership, Influence & Advocacy
Chamber’s Sustainability

Each spring the KCK Chamber hosts their Annual Meeting for members and guests. This is the Chamber’s flagship event and brings together a cross-section of Chamber members, business leaders, elected officials and community stakeholders. The event features keynote speakers, special presentations and a luncheon hosted by the Chamber. Chamber members are brought up to date about Chamber accomplishments over the past year and goals for the year ahead. Members can sponsor a table or buy individual tickets to attend this luncheon that is held in the spring of each year.
The Chamber hosts our Best of KCK Business Expo where local and regional businesses come together to interact with each another, community participants and other organizations at our annual business celebration. The Expo incorporates business to business networking, our Grow KCK Symposium and the KCK Business Awards presentation where we announce the Best of KCK annual business winners. The Best of KCK Expo is held in September and allows members to introduce themselves to other businesses and organizations to showcase their services by sponsoring a booth, being a part of the Taste of KCK or partnering with the Chamber as an event sponsor.

The KCK Chamber hosts its annual Golf Tournament yearly in July at a local KCK Golf Course. A benefit event for the KCK Chamber, the annual Golf Tournament affords the opportunity for businesses to use this event to connect with clients or colleagues. Additionally, participants will enjoy breakfast, a luncheon and a dinner awards ceremony with prize drawings, as well as a chance to take on the course with other members. Combining the best of business and pleasure, the Golf Tournament provides the perfect blend of traditional tournament play with a modern twist at nearly every hole. Partnerships, foursomes and hole sponsorships are available as part of the Annual KCK Chamber Golf Tournament.

KCK Chamber members have an opportunity to be the voice of the business community on legislative issues by interacting with local, state and national leaders through the Congressional Forum. We are one of the few chambers in the United States that has such a program and it is currently the longest running Congressional Forum in the country.Congressional Forum meets the 3rd Friday of the month at the Reardon Center.
With Chamber membership, we encourage businesses of all sizes to become active in the Legislative Committee and play a vital role in assisting with local, state and federal legislative affairs for the community. Your membership provides access to be a part of candidate forums and special issues.
Please visit the Chamber website KCKChamber.com/Legislative to view our annual Legislative Agenda, or contact the Chamber staff to receive a copy of our booklet.
1968 201648
The KCK Chamber supports a transparent legislative process that follows the traditional committee format to ensure a fair hearing of all legislatives issues facing the State of Kansas for the benefit of the citizens of the state.
